Quick Answer
To convert a bicycle into an electric bike, you will need to purchase an electric bike conversion kit that includes a motor, battery, and controller. First, remove the front wheel and attach the motor to the fork. Replace the wheel and connect the motor to the controller. Install the battery pack on the frame and connect it to the controller. Finally, attach the throttle and test the system to ensure it works correctly. With these simple steps, you can convert your bicycle into an efficient electric bike.

Understanding the Components

Converting your Bicycle into an Electric Bike can be a fun and exciting project that can save you money and give you a new way to enjoy your bike. The first step to completing this project is to understand the components. There are five main components that you will need to focus on: the battery, the motor, the controller, the throttle, and the sensor.

The battery is the heart of your electric bike and provides the power needed to operate the motor. The motor is responsible for turning the wheels and moving the bike forward. The controller regulates the power sent to the motor, while the throttle allows you to control the speed of the bike. Finally, the sensor detects when the bike is in motion, and triggers the motor to turn on. Understanding how each of these components works together will help you design an electric bike that meets your needs and budget.

Choosing the Right Conversion Kit

Choosing the right conversion kit is an integral part of converting your bicycle into an electric bike. It is important to consider the type of bike you have and your specific needs before selecting the kit. There are many kits available in the market, but not all are suitable for every bike or rider. Some kits may require modification of your bike frame or mechanical skills to install, while others might be easier to manage.

Consider the motor power, battery life, and compatibility with your bike before making a purchase. Some conversion kits can provide a power output of up to 750 watts, while others are better suited for a more leisurely ride. Battery life also varies, with some kits offering a range of up to 50 miles on a single charge. Research the different conversion kits available, and read reviews from other users to determine which one will best suit your needs.

Installing the Electric Motor

Installing the electric motor is one of the most critical steps in converting your bicycle into an e-bike. The motor is the component that provides the power to the bike, so it is essential to install it correctly. There are a few things to consider when installing the electric motor, including the type of motor, the location, and the mounting method.

Firstly, you’ll need to select the right type of motor for your bike. There are two main types of electric motors – hub motors and mid-drive motors. Hub motors are installed in the wheel hub, while mid-drive motors are mounted on the bike’s frame. Once you’ve selected the motor type, you’ll need to choose the location to install it. The motor’s position will impact the bike’s balance and handling, so it is crucial to select the optimal spot. Finally, you’ll need to determine the mounting method, which can impact the bike’s performance, ease of use, and maintenance. With careful consideration of these factors, you can install the electric motor correctly and ensure your e-bike runs smoothly.

Battery Selection and Installation

Battery Selection is an important aspect of converting your bicycle into an electric one. The battery’s capacity will determine how far you can ride on a single charge, so you must select the battery that suits your needs. Lithium-ion batteries are the most common type used for electric bicycles because they are lightweight, durable, and have high energy density. You should also consider the battery’s voltage and ampere-hour rating, which will affect the amount of power the battery can deliver and the duration of the ride.

Once you have chosen the appropriate battery, you’ll need to install it on your bicycle. Most electric bike conversion kits come with their batteries, which are pre-configured to fit onto the bike’s frame. However, if you decide to purchase a battery separately, you’ll need to ensure that it is compatible with your conversion kit and bicycle frame. You’ll also need to mount it securely and ensure that all wires and connections are properly connected to ensure that the battery functions smoothly. It’s essential to follow the manufacturer’s instructions when installing the battery to avoid any issues in the future.

Fine-Tuning Your Electric Bike

After converting your bicycle into an electric bike, it’s essential to fine-tune the e-bike for optimal performance. The first thing you should consider is the pedaling assistance level. You can adjust the level to match your pedaling speed and the terrain. If you’re cycling uphill, you might need to increase the assistance level to make the pedaling easier. Similarly, you might need to lower the assistance level if you’re riding on flat terrain or going downhill.

Another important aspect of fine-tuning your electric bike is battery management. You should keep an eye on the battery level and make sure it doesn’t drain out while you’re riding. You can also optimize the battery usage by turning off unnecessary features like lights and Bluetooth connectivity when not in use. Lastly, make sure to check the brakes, gears, and tires regularly to ensure they’re not worn out, as they can affect the overall performance of your e-bike. By following these simple tips, you can fine-tune your electric bike and enjoy a smooth and comfortable ride.

Maintenance and Care

Maintenance and Care is an important aspect for any electric bike. In order to keep your e-bike functioning at its best, it is necessary to have regular maintenance checks. The battery of an electric bike should be charged after every use and should be disconnected when not in use for a long period of time. Proper care of the battery also extends its life. It’s important to keep the battery away from extreme temperatures and humidity and cleaning it with a clean, damp cloth.

In addition to the battery, the bike’s chain, brakes, and tires should also be checked regularly. The chain should be lubricated on a regular basis and adjusted when needed. The brake pads should be replaced when worn down and the tires should be kept inflated to the recommended pressure. Overall, regular maintenance and care of your electric bike will ensure a safe and enjoyable ride for years to come.
